Smith, Horner spark State by Austin Peay

»  Comments | Post a Comment

DAYTONA BEACH -- Tracy Smith's three-point play in the final minute helped N.C. State thwart a late comeback bid by Austin Peay and escape with a 66-59 victory last night.

Smith hadn't been a factor in the second half because of foul trouble at the Glenn Wilkes Classic. But after the Wolfpack (3-0) saw a 16-point halftime lead trimmed to four with 1:06 remaining, Smith, a junior forward, scored on a putback and also hit the free throw after he was fouled on the shot.

The Governors (1-3) trailed 37-21 at halftime before nearly pulling off a repeat of their win at Akron a week ago in which they came back from 15 points down in the second half.

Smith finished with 16 points and Dennis Horner scored 15 for N.C. State.

Smith, one of two returning starters from last season, had 11 points and five rebounds in the first half, but picked up his third foul 6 minutes into the second half.

State will play Auburn tonight in an 8:15 p.m. start.
